## Changelog — Restockly Planner v4.2

Heads up, support folks: we changed the default restock horizon from 7 days to 10, and low-stock alerts now fire at 20% capacity instead of 15%. Customers on the Grovebank plan may notice earlier alerts — that's expected, not a bug. Route anything weirder to the planner team. New default configuration values are listed below.

config for tagaf-bawif:
[norok]
host = norok.ordinworks.local
user = norok_svc
database = norok_prod

## Further Reading

If you're curious why the Mossbridge gateway stopped falling over every time the upstream Pricing API hiccuped, the answer is the circuit breaker we shipped last quarter. Short version: after five consecutive failures we trip open for thirty seconds, serve cached quotes, and probe with a single canary request before closing again. It's saved us a few pager-free weekends already. For the design doc, tuning knobs, and the half-open state diagram, see the internal page below.

operations page: https://superset.kelvicorp.example/pipeline/run/display/view/9edfe8e23ee3f5ff

The Halberd vault storing database credentials for the legacy ORM layer (project Relic) sealed after a certificate expiry at 03:14. The refactor branch cannot run its migration dry-runs without those credentials, and the nightly compatibility suite is now failing. On-call: do not regenerate the certs — that invalidates the staged migration plan. Instead, unseal Halberd manually from the Dellwick jump host, verify the read-only replica first, and proceed carefully. The unseal prompt expects the recovery passphrase below.

recovery phrase for hadup-fawep: framir-kaswyn-jorael

## Changelog — Fanout Defaults (Brindlecast v4.2)

We changed the default backpressure behavior for notification fan-out in Brindlecast. Previously the dispatcher buffered unbounded when downstream push gateways slowed, which caused memory spikes during the Larkfield incident. The new defaults apply bounded queues with shed-oldest semantics and a per-tenant concurrency cap. If you're onboarding, note that older tenant overrides still take precedence. The new default configuration values shipped with this release are listed below.

config for kadug-yahop:
quenwyn:
  pin: 2459
  metrics_host: metrics.quenwyn.lumicsys.internal
  tenant: julax
  seal: seal_0d5ead96